Meta’s Irish Arm Fined $264 Million by Watchdog Over Data Breach
- Wednesday December 18, 2024
- Olivia Fletcher, Bloomberg News
Ireland’s data protection commission fined Meta Platforms Inc.’s Irish arm following two inquiries into a personal data breach. The breach was reported by Meta Platforms Ireland Limited in September 2018. It impacted data including full names, email addresses, phone numbers, posts on time lines and groups of which the user was a member,

Google Chrome Safe Browsing Feature Updated With Real-Time Privacy-Preserving URL Protection
- Friday March 15, 2024
- Written by David Delima
Google Chrome Safe Browsing feature has been updated with real time scanning for malicious URLs. The new privacy-preserving real-time link scanning mechanism for Google Chrome will check an encrypted version of a link that a user is visiting via an independently operated server, preserving user privacy, according to the company.
